Q: HDIL is demanding extra money in cash over and above the agreement amount for giving possession. What can be done in this regard. The builder has delayed the project over 5 years and we have suffered huge loss on account of interest etc.
@Arun, According to me, you should pay the extra money first and take your flat possession or if you want to wait for the court order you to wait for the verdict or else take possession of the property and fight for the delay in delivery of the possession of the property and ask for compensation.
Hi Arun, In case of delay in delivery of possession by the builder, the legal options that are available to the allottee are to file a consumer complaint or file a civil suit against the builder for the refund of amount paid to the builder and the interest thereon.

Hi Arun, Check your agreement first. Is there any such clauses have mentioned, if not then no need to pay the extra money. It is the duty of the builder to deliver the possession of the buildings as per time and if he fail to deliver the possession of the building he has liable to pay penalty as per Rs 5/ sq-ft. or 9-15% interest from the date of delay till date.
